   Men's golf lost 371-406 at Cypress College on Monday. The round also included Santiago Canyon College and Palomar College who ended the day with team scores of 377 strokes and 384 strokes, respectively.

   The loss drops the team to a 0-10 record in the Orange Empire Conference. The Dons' last conference win came in April 2009.

   Sophomore Derek Jones led the Dons with a 76 on the par 72 Cypress Golf Course. Freshman Jimmy Sandford was a stroke behind him with a 77. Sophomore Brett Sterbens rounded out the top three for the Dons with an 82 on the day.

   Cypress had two players finish under par with freshman Caio Barbosa at 70 strokes and sophomore Jin Kim at 71 strokes.

   Next, the Dons face Riverside College for the second time this season at Victoria Golf Course, Wednesday at 8 a.m.
